Career Development Guide: Growing Your Future as a Liferay Developer
The fast-evolving digital landscape demands platforms that facilitate seamless integration and customization for enhanced user experiences. Amongst the leading solutions for enterprise digital transformation is Liferay, a renowned open-source platform for creating websites, portals, and intranets. Pursuing a career as a Liferay Developer can be a rewarding path with numerous growth opportunities. This guide aims to equip aspiring and current developers with insights and strategies to enhance their careers in the Liferay ecosystem.
Understanding the Role of a Liferay Developer
A Liferay Developer specializes in utilizing the Liferay platform to develop robust digital solutions. This role involves designing, developing, and maintaining web applications and portals. These professionals need to possess strong analytical and problem-solving skills, along with expertise in Java and web development technologies.
Essential Skills and Qualities for Liferay Developers
Technical Proficiency
To excel as a Liferay Developer, it is crucial to have a strong grasp of Java, as Liferay is built on this programming language. Additionally, familiarity with the following technologies is highly beneficial:
- HTML, CSS, and JavaScript for front-end development
- Understanding of MVC design patterns
- Knowledge of SQL databases
- Experience with APIs and web services
Problem-Solving and Analytical Skills
Liferay Developers need to identify the best solutions to meet client requirements while overcoming technical challenges. Ability to think critically and provide innovative solutions is essential in this role.
Effective Communication
Working collaboratively with cross-functional teams is a common aspect of a developer's role. Effective communication can lead to better project outcomes and facilitate smoother coordination among team members.
Steps to Kickstart Your Career as a Liferay Developer
Obtain a Relevant Degree
A Bachelor's degree in Computer Science, Information Technology, or a related field provides a solid foundation in programming and software development principles.
Master Core Technologies
Gain proficiency in Java, HTML, CSS, JavaScript, and understand Liferay's architecture and features. Online courses, tutorials, and bootcamps can be excellent resources for learning these skills.
Pursue Certifications
- Liferay DXP Developer Certification
- Java Programming Certifications
Certifications validate your skills and enhance credibility in the job market.
Engage with the Liferay Community
Join forums, attend webinars, and participate in Liferay-related events to network with other professionals and stay updated on the latest trends and developments.
Strategies for Career Advancement
Continue Learning and Upskilling
Technology is ever-evolving. Stay abreast with updates in Liferay versions and other emerging technologies. Engaging in continuous learning sets you apart and advances your career further.
Seek Mentorship
Find a mentor experienced in the Liferay ecosystem who can provide guidance, insights, and support throughout your career journey. A mentor can accelerate your growth by sharing tried-and-tested strategies.
Expand Your Network
Networking can open doors to new opportunities. Attend industry conferences, engage with professionals on LinkedIn, and keep in touch with former colleagues and classmates.
Exploring Career Opportunities
There is a range of career paths for Liferay Developers, depending on experience and expertise. Here are a few roles within the Liferay ecosystem:
Liferay Portlet Developer
Specializes in developing portlets, which are Java web components, to add features and functionalities to Liferay applications.
Liferay System Administrator
Focuses on the deployment, configuration, and maintenance of Liferay systems to ensure seamless operation and security.
Liferay Solution Architect
Designs the architecture and solutions using the Liferay platform to fulfill client requirements, ensuring alignment with business goals.
Career advancement in these roles often leads to leadership positions such as Project Manager, Team Lead, or CTO, where strategic planning, team management, and oversight of Liferay projects become critical responsibilities.
Conclusion
Becoming a successful Liferay Developer involves a combination of technical expertise, problem-solving capabilities, and continual commitment to learning and development. This guide provides a roadmap for building and advancing a career within the Liferay ecosystem. By staying engaged with the community and embracing opportunities for growth, aspiring Liferay Developers can unlock a successful future.

Made with from India for the World
Bangalore 560101
© 2025 Expertia AI. Copyright and rights reserved
© 2025 Expertia AI. Copyright and rights reserved
